Toyota Corolla And Other Models Have Been Recalled
Multiple news agencies have indicated that Toyota decided to issue a recall for all units of certain 2002 through 2004 vehicles after it was noted that an issue with the passenger frontal air bags could pose a serious risk to passengers everywhere.
The firm has stated that the company decided to issue this recall after it was noted that the frontal passenger air bags could rupture if deployed due to a problem that could cause the device to experience excessive internal pressure.
The problem could cause the air bag to be ineffective in the event of an accident since it may not absorb impact when an accident occurs. The company will be replacing the defective air bags in order to keep passengers safe.
